Little Puppy Rescued by People Digging Him Out by Hand

Pamuk, a little dog, waited calmly while first responders in Turkey dragged him out of the wreckage with their own hands after an earthquake.

It took some time, but eventually Pamuk was extracted from the wreckage of the vehicle. According to the neighbors, his owner is currently in the hospital. We can only hope that the rescue of the small puppy will provide his human family with yet more motivation to fight and get better.
According to the most recent estimates provided by the authorities, the earthquake with a magnitude of 7.8 and its aftershocks are responsible for the ᴅᴇᴀᴛʜs of about 20,000 people and the injuries of approximately 70,000 more.
